Logistics director demographics and statistics in the US

Logistics director demographics research summary. Zippia estimates logistics director demographics and statistics in the United States by using a database of 30 million profiles. Our logistics director estimates are verified against BLS, Census, and current job openings data for accuracy. Zippia's data science team found the following key facts about logistics directors after extensive research and analysis:

  • There are over 26,813 logistics directors currently employed in the United States.
  • 16.5% of all logistics directors are women, while 83.5% are men.
  • The average logistics director age is 45 years old.
  • The most common ethnicity of logistics directors is White (59.1%), followed by Hispanic or Latino (18.7%), Black or African American (11.3%) and Asian (6.1%).
  • In 2022, women earned 100% of what men earned.
  • 5% of all logistics directors are LGBT.
  • Logistics directors are 60% more likely to work at private companies in comparison to public companies.

Logistics director gender ratio by year

YearMaleFemale
201083.67%16.33%
201185.93%14.07%
201285.19%14.81%
201383.58%16.42%
201484.21%15.79%
201581.11%18.89%
201683.61%16.39%
201783.65%16.35%
201883.86%16.14%
201980.98%19.02%
202082.37%17.63%
202183.46%16.54%

Logistics director wage gap by degree level

According to the data, logistics directors with a Master's degree earn more than those without, at $152,439 annually. With a Bachelor's degree, logistics directors earn a median annual income of $122,346 compared to $102,450 for logistics directors with an Associate degree.
